I am having an issue where the single right castle door will not open. A ball gets stuck up behind the door and then I am unable play. I read some similar posts about this issue and thought I knew how to address it.
I have removed the castle playfield and confirmed that the post attached to the door is not secured to the motor which is preventing the door from opening. There are two small setscrews on the door post but they are not accessible when the door is in position and over the motor. As such I am unable to tighten the setscrew onto the motor shaft.
What is the fix for this issue? Do I just slightly tighten the setscrews with the door off the playfield and the try and slide/force the post over the motor drive shaft?
